Very untrue from my experience with my .1 turbo. Yes lag can be minimally present in certain conditions but it is definitely not a problem. The .2s, too include the S, have the same VTG turbos and minimal lag. PDK also lessens any lag.

This turbo lag thing again! 997 turbos hardly have lag. It will sometimes be minimally present if conditions are right but it is by far something one would consider an issue. Lumbering along in top gear at a very relaxed pace for some time, then hitting it hard may sometimes create lag. Ripping through gears you won't notice it. |
